Three things here:
1. Nice mix of materials.
2. Patio Furniture: Using different chairs with the table or a different table with the chairs would have made this space infinitely more interesting.
3. Add fabric seats cushions, and slipcovers over the chair backs made with outdoor Sunbrella fabric, which would act to soften the whole environment.
Sunbrella fabrics can be zipped off and washed, even bleached (but air dry only, because they cannot be put in a hot dryer!)
